数据库中除号什么意思
-
在数据库中,除号通常指的是数学运算中的除法运算符。除法运算符(/)用于计算两个数值之间的商。
除法运算符在数据库中主要用于执行数值计算,可以用于计算两个数列之间的差异、计算平均值、计算比率等。除法运算符可以应用于各种数值类型,包括整数、浮点数和十进制数。
以下是除号在数据库中的一些常见应用:
-
计算两个数值的商:除号可以用于计算两个数值的商。例如,如果有两个数值分别为10和5,可以使用除号计算它们的商,结果为2。
-
计算数列的平均值:除号可以用于计算数列的平均值。例如,如果有一个包含10个数值的数列,可以将所有数值相加,然后使用除号将总和除以10,得到数列的平均值。
-
计算百分比:除号可以用于计算百分比。例如,如果要计算一个数值在总数中所占的百分比,可以使用除号将该数值除以总数,然后将结果乘以100,得到百分比。
-
计算比率:除号可以用于计算两个数值之间的比率。例如,如果要计算销售额与成本之间的比率,可以使用除号将销售额除以成本,得到比率。
-
计算增长率:除号可以用于计算增长率。例如,如果要计算某个数值在两个时间点之间的增长率,可以使用除号将最终数值减去初始数值,然后将结果除以初始数值,得到增长率。
总之,除号在数据库中用于执行各种数值计算操作,包括计算商、平均值、百分比、比率和增长率等。它是数据库中常用的数学运算符之一。
1年前 -
-
在数据库中,除号(/)是一种数学运算符,用于执行除法操作。它用于将一个数除以另一个数,并得到商。
在关系型数据库中,除号还有另外一种含义。在关系代数中,除号用于执行一种称为"除法"的操作。除法操作用于查找满足特定条件的数据。
在关系数据库中,除法操作用于从一个关系中查找满足某个条件的元组。换句话说,除法操作用于确定某个关系中的元组是否完全包含在另一个关系中。
具体来说,假设有两个关系R和S,其中R包含属性A和B,S包含属性C和D。除法操作的结果是一个新的关系,该关系包含属性A和B,并且只包含那些在S中具有与R中所有元组匹配的属性C和D的元组。
在SQL中,除法操作可以使用JOIN和子查询来实现。例如,以下是使用SQL语句执行除法操作的示例:
SELECT R.A, R.B
FROM R
WHERE NOT EXISTS (
SELECT *
FROM S
WHERE S.C NOT IN (SELECT R.A FROM R)
OR S.D NOT IN (SELECT R.B FROM R)
)这个查询将返回R中所有满足条件的元组,即R中的所有元组的属性A和B都可以在S中找到。
总之,除号在数据库中有两种含义:一种是数学运算符,用于执行除法操作;另一种是关系代数中的操作符,用于执行除法操作,即查找满足某个条件的数据。
1年前 -
在数据库中,除号是一种数学运算符,用于执行除法运算。在关系型数据库中,除号也被用于执行除法操作。
在数据库中,除法操作用于从一个表中检索出符合条件的记录,并且这些记录同时存在于另一个表中。这种操作通常用于解决多对多关系的查询问题。
下面是数据库中除法操作的一般步骤和操作流程:
-
确定操作的两个表:首先,需要确定执行除法操作的两个表。一个表通常被称为被除数表(Dividend Table),另一个表通常被称为除数表(Divisor Table)。
-
确定连接条件:在执行除法操作之前,需要确定连接条件,即两个表之间的关联字段。这些关联字段将用于将两个表进行连接。
-
执行连接操作:使用连接条件将两个表连接起来。这可以通过使用JOIN操作来实现。连接操作将返回一个包含被除数表和除数表之间共有记录的结果集。
-
确定筛选条件:根据需要,可以使用筛选条件对结果集进行进一步筛选。筛选条件可以用来过滤不符合条件的记录,只保留符合条件的记录。
-
执行除法操作:根据连接操作和筛选条件,执行除法操作。这将返回一个包含被除数表中符合条件的记录的结果集。
-
可选的进一步操作:根据需要,可以对结果集进行进一步操作。这包括排序、分组、计算聚合函数等。
需要注意的是,除法操作在数据库中可能会比较复杂和耗时,尤其是当操作的表非常大时。因此,在执行除法操作之前,建议对表进行优化,并且谨慎选择连接条件和筛选条件,以提高查询性能。
总结起来,数据库中的除号表示除法操作,用于从一个表中检索出同时存在于另一个表中的记录。在执行除法操作之前,需要确定连接条件、执行连接操作、确定筛选条件,并最终执行除法操作。
1年前 -